Sailing Finishes Third at SAISA Fall Women’s Sprint

MELBOURNE, Fla. (Oct. 22, 2022) – The Rollins women's sailing team posted a strong third-place finish at the SAISA Fall Women's Sprint in Melbourne on Saturday. The Tars finished the day with a total of 28 points, just nine points behind top-finishing Eckerd.
 
Rollins got off to a strong start, placing second in the opening race. After taking fourth in the second race, the Tars posted back-to-back third-place finishes. Race five saw the Rollins sailors cross the finish line first, moving them up into second place overall at the time. The Tars were runners-up in the next two races, maintaining second place in the regatta. Rollins closed the day finishing seventh in race eight and fourth in the final race, which kept the Tars in third overall, finishing just one point ahead of South Florida.
 
Eckerd scored 19 points to win the event, with Florida Tech's "1" team placing second with 22 points, six points ahead of the Tars in third. USF was fourth with 29 points, while Florida Tech's "2" team rounded out the top five with 42 points.
